Winxp home --> Pro, help needed DESPERATLY!
Hey guys, would like to say long time listener first time caller but it just aint so...
Am just about to kill a perfectly good computer and am hoping I dont have to.. Have an IBM thinkcentre, specs shouldnt matter, pentium 4 anyways, and it has xp home on it which has been de-registered. I have xp pro and want to put that on so have tried both a boot disk as well as trying to get it to boot from my xp cd. boot disk loads fine, and installs a cd driver but when it comes to the crunch it doesnt recognise my HDD booting from cd just loads the de-registered XP home... Am seriously at my wits end with this, am kinda tech savvy but have had absolutely no luck at all with xp... thinkin of goin back to the good old days of '98 any help at all would be greatly appreciated! also, lets move this to the win xp section where windows users can help you
.now for my 2 bits. is it perhaps a sata or scsi drive? if so, you must load the drivers in the xp installer before it will see the drive. also maybe because its not a registered copy of home, it won't let you upgrade to pro?
